Restaurants in Dallas
Dallas' high-end restaurants cluster in Highland Park and Downtown, including the award-winning French Room. Mid-range, fashionable eateries line the streets in Uptown, especially along McKinney Avenue. Look for Tex-Mex and barbecue restaurants throughout Dallas. Sonny Bryan's Smokehouse is a classic, having served tender, seasoned ribs and sandwiches to presidents, celebrities and ordinary folk for a century. Many restaurants are closed on Sundays, so call ahead. Tips are rarely included; add 15-20%.

2. The French Room - French splendour in Dallas
Show more
Sumptuous surroundings greet diners at the French Room, located downtown in the Adolphus Hotel. A high, mural-covered cathedral ceiling arches overhead, a glistening marble floor beneath, while the restaurant's furniture includes 17th-, 18th- and 19th-century antiques. The dinner menu ranges from fresh seafood to Colorado lamb and Angus beef, with few vegetarian options.Show this on mapE-mail this item

6. Sonny Bryan's Smokehouse - Classic Dallas barbecue
Show moreA Dallas landmark, Sonny Bryan's Smokehouse is the classic barbecue joint. This restaurant has dished up melt-in-your-mouth tender ribs, brisket and pork sandwiches since 1910 to presidents, celebrities, sports heroes and ordinary lovers of good food. Sonny Bryan's operates ten restaurants, but the Inwood location is the original.Show this on mapE-mail this item
